Antique Flush Set Old Mine Diamond Ring (UK T 1/2)
This ring has everything you want in an antique flush set diamond band. The chunky hand cut diamond with that open culet and tall crown we love to see. It packs a ton of sparkle and fire and is complemented perfectly by the slightly soft yet buttery 18ct gold band. The diamond sits flush to the band in a square setting and looks great stacked with other rings.
The diamond is a beautiful cushion shape of approx .3cts SI1 J/K. The diamond has been measured within the setting.
We date the ring to late 1800s-early 1900s based on the shape of the makers mark and the cut of diamond.
Condition: The ring is in good antique condition with wear commensurate with age. There is some slight thinning and slightly out of shape to the bottom of the shank - this can be fixed if sizing down. It does not impact the strength or feeling of the ring when worn.
Hallmarks: The hallmarks are quite worn but a Crown 18 can be faintly seen, along with a crisp makers mark "HG&S". Most likely for Henry Griffiths & Sons which began in 1850.
Weight: 6.5g
Size UK T 1/2 - US 9.75 (Resizable)
